Partager via


Méthode IDockingWindowFrame ::AddToolbar (shlobj.h)

Ajoute l’objet IDockingWindow spécifié au cadre.

Syntaxe

HRESULT AddToolbar(
  [in] IUnknown *punkSrc,
  [in] PCWSTR   pwszItem,
       DWORD    dwAddFlags
);

Paramètres

[in] punkSrc

Type : IUnknown*

Pointeur vers l’objet IDockingWindow à ajouter.

[in] pwszItem

Type : PCWSTR

Pointeur vers une chaîne Unicode définie par l’application avec fin null qui est utilisée pour identifier l’objet de fenêtre d’ancrage.

dwAddFlags

Type : DWORD

Indicateurs qui s’appliquent à l’objet de fenêtre d’ancrage ajouté. Une ou plusieurs des valeurs suivantes.

0

La fenêtre d’ancrage est une fenêtre d’ancrage régulière et visible.

DWFAF_HIDDEN (0x0001)

La fenêtre d’ancrage est ajoutée, mais n’est pas affichée. Pour l’afficher ultérieurement, appelez sa méthode IDockingWindow ::ShowDW .

DWFAF_GROUP1 (0x0002)

Réservé. Ne pas utiliser.

DWFAF_GROUP2 (0x0004)

Réservé. Ne pas utiliser.

DWFAF_AUTOHIDE (0x0010)

Réservé. Ne pas utiliser.

Valeur retournée

Type : HRESULT

Si cette méthode réussit, elle retourne S_OK. Sinon, elle retourne un code d’erreur HRESULT.

Spécifications

Condition requise Valeur
Client minimal pris en charge Windows 2000 Professionnel, Windows XP [applications de bureau uniquement]
Serveur minimal pris en charge Windows 2000 Server [applications de bureau uniquement]
Plateforme cible Windows
En-tête shlobj.h
DLL Shell32.dll (version 4.71 ou ultérieure)

Voir aussi

IDockingWindowFrame

IDockingWindowSite